#f9bfa4 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#f9bfa4 is composed of 97.6% red, 74.9% green and 64.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 23.3% magenta, 34.1% yellow and 2.4% black. It has a hue angle of 19.1 degrees, a saturation of 87.6% and a lightness of 81%. #f9bfa4 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#f37f49. Closest websafe color is: #ffcc99.

Shades and Tints of #f9bfa4

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010000 is the darkest color, while #fef3ee is the lightest one.

Tones of #f9bfa4

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#d0cecd is the less saturated color, while #fdbea0 is the most saturated one.
